CHARLOTTE, N.C., Dec. 27, 2018 /PRNewswire-PRWeb/ Commerce Signals, the marketing insights platform that identifies what's driving sales in near real time, today announced the appointment of Bryan Eldring as the company's new Chief Revenue Officer. Eldring brings more than two decades of marketing SaaS and sales management experience at startups and public companies, including Criteo, Resonate and Meredith.
"Bryan's experience leading sales across marketing, media and analytics companies is critical for us and our efforts to deliver value to our retail customers," said Thomas Noyes, founder and CEO of Commerce Signals. "He is a great fit for our team, for our investors and -- most importantly -- for our customers."
